Asphalt Weekly Monitor

19 Aug 2016
  • East Coast retail asphalt prices eased slightly in a few locations, but were steady elsewhere.
  • Wholesale East Coast asphalt sales were reported at lower levels this week.
  • Midwest retail asphalt and flux prices were unchanged.
  • Wholesale was mostly steady in the Midwest, but some rail prices slipped.
  • Gulf Coast retail prices were flat, but wholesale asphalt was reported in a lower range.
  • Rocky Mountain wholesale prices were flat for August. Retail areas were mostly steady.
  • West Coast prices were mostly steady, but some ranges are adjusted in California and the Pacific Northwest. Hawaii and Alaska are status quo.
  • Asphalt selling prices are unchanged in western Canada. Reported posted prices increased.
  • Quebec retail prices are steady, posted prices decreased. Selling/posted prices went down in Ontario.
  • Oil prices soared once again this week. Sept WTI rose by $4, and closed at $48.52 a bbl.
  • October Brent crude crossed $50 and ended at $50.88 a bbl, up $3.91for the week.
  • October Western Canadian Select oil (WCS) closed near $34 FOB Alberta, up $3 a bbl.
